Details of IFSC Code for Uco Bank, Hardoi, Hardoi
Here are some of the key details that come with the IFSC Code UCBA0003302 of Uco Bank for its branch located in Hardoi, within the district of Hardoi in the state of Uttar Pradesh.
| Particulars | Details |
|---|---|
| Bank | Uco Bank |
| IFSC Code | UCBA0003302 |
| Branch | Hardoi |
| City | Hardoi |
| District | Hardoi |
| State | Uttar Pradesh |
| Address | Near Munne Miyan Chauraha Bilgram Road Saray Thok Paschimi Po And Distt. Hardoi ,Hardoi ,Uttar Pradesh Pin 241001 |

Format of the IFSC Code UCBA0003302
The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Uco Bank, follows an 11-character structure:
AAAA0CCCCCC
Here's the breakdown:
- First 4 characters (AAAA): Show the bank code. For Uco Bank, these letters represent the bank's short name.
- 5th character: Is always zero and is kept for future use.
-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): Represent the specific branch code assigned to branches such as Hardoi in Hardoi.
For example, the IFSC Code UCBA0003302 of Uco Bank for the Hardoi branch includes these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Hardoi and Uttar Pradesh accurately.
